  5. #5
    burtandnancy
    If you get to the boat show, some of the Halletts have them, and the new 44 downstairs in the IMCO area has them. They've been around for a while and are very effective when installed correctly. Its not cheap do it, but it will add a few miles per hour on some hulls. The hull needs to be stepped, they can't be added to a standard bottom...
